“Reviews are automatically processed to detect inappropriate content like fake reviews and spam. We may take down reviews that are flagged in order to comply with Google policies or legal obligations.”
The loss due to this inadvertent action is irrecoverable.
Nevertheless, to prevent further such deductions, you have to choose to retain the Web & App activity forever.
To do that, click your profile icon in the app. Next → Settings → Maps History → Auto Delete → & then select the option “Don’t auto delete”.
